‘National award for disability welfare’- Tamil Nadu

Tamil Nadu has been recognized as the ‘Best State in promoting Empowerment of persons with Disability’. It has received an award for the same on 10th December, The International Day of Persons with Disabilities, at a ceremony in Delhi which is to be held by the Ministry of Social Justice and Empowerment of Persons with Disabilities.

M.K. Stalin told that the president would present the award to the State.

“Six differently-abled citizens from Tamil Nadu would also be presented with awards by the President for their exemplary service. Mr. Stalin said the Tamil Nadu Government would show additional focus on the education and employment of differently-abled persons to improve their standard of living”, the C.M. said in a statement.

In the last two years, the State Commissionarate for Welfare of the Differently Abled has concentrated on helping those with disabilities alleviate the impact of the pandemic.

State Commissioner for Welfare of the Differently Abled, Johny Tom Varghese said, “We launched a door-to-door campaign during the lockdown to ensure that essentials are delivered to persons with disabilities. Apart from those already identified by the Department, we also reached out to people who were not in our records, through a local network of officials and volunteers up”.

Amidst the newer initiative, a Differently Abled Employment and Livelihood Centre(DELC) has been set up which aims to boost the skills, socio-economic status, and livelihood of persons with disabilities. 

“The centre will act as a platform to connect persons with disabilities with prospective employers, and will work closely with the Skill Development Mission to conduct programmes”, said Varghese.

Other than providing cash assistance and medicines, providing access to medical equipment, and ensuring online physiotherapy sessions, the state kick-started a home vaccination drive for the disabled. Mr. Varghese told that as per their records they were able to cover 70% of the adult population with disabilities in the state.

The state commission will work on the implementation of the equality policy, which focuses to provide more opportunities to people and making workplaces accessible

They will aim on ensuring employability and job opportunities for persons with disabilities.

Salem district will be getting an award for the best district in providing rehabilitation services. It is among the two districts in the country getting the award.
